Reuse economics

What you actually pay once caching works.

At a typical 55% prefix reuse, a million input tokens on Gemini 3.1 Flash Lite effectively costs $0.13 instead of $0.25 - blending to roughly $0.47 with a 25% output share. Background work drops a further 50% on the batch tier.

Gemini 3.1 Flash Lite, answered.

How much does Gemini 3.1 Flash Lite cost?

Gemini 3.1 Flash Lite is $0.25 per million input tokens and $1.50 per million output tokens through Zumik. Cache reads are $0.03 per million, a 90% discount on input.

What is Gemini 3.1 Flash Lite's context window?

Gemini 3.1 Flash Lite supports a 1M-token context window with up to 66K output tokens.
